Log in
Add a Company
Business Center
The Internet of Companies
APFELBAUMINC
Company
Claim this Profile
Share this profile
Resume
Apfelbaum, inc. Has been buying & selling stamps since 1910 You can trust our expertise whether you're buying or selling stamps Contact us at 800-523-4648
Contact
Explore Company Now
See Also
Add To Cart
🚩
Report
last updated on